About the position

The Central Workshops & Field Maintenance section is an important part of SSAB Luleå's maintenance operations and delivers services to the entire production chain. The section consists of approximately 150 skilled employees, both shift and daytime workers. In your role you will have eight direct reporting section managers. The section includes hydraulics, ceramics maintenance, field forces and a mechanical workshop.

You will be responsible for the delivery of the section's maintenance services, staffing and budget. Issues such as health and safety, security and improvement work will be an important part of your role. You will also work with the implementation of routines and instructions as well as systematic follow-up of the activities within your section.

Central Workshops & Field Maintenance is one of four sections in the Central Maintenance department and the position is directly subordinate to the head of the Central Maintenance department and is part of the Central Maintenance management team. There you will be an important person to drive the work of the entire department's operations forward and work with common working methods in maintenance for the entire SSAB Luleå.

SSAB is a Nordic and US-based steel company that builds a stronger, lighter and more sustainable world through refined steel products and services. Together with our partners, SSAB has developed SSAB Fossil-free™ steel and plans to reinvent the value chain from the mine to the end customer, virtually eliminating carbon emissions from our own operations. SSAB Zero™, a largely carbon-free steel based on recycled steel, further strengthens SSAB's leading position and our comprehensive sustainable offering independent of the raw material. SSAB has employees in more than 50 countries and production facilities in Sweden, Finland and the US. SSAB is listed on Nasdaq Stockholm and secondarily listed on Nasdaq Helsinki.
